Qatar Airways looks toward Iranian expansion

Qatar Airways has unveiled plans to launch new domestic services in Iran.

Following a requested to operate routes in the country earlier this year, chief executive Akbar Al Baker confirmed the routes would be launched “within weeks.”

“We are going to add three more new destinations within a few weeks into Iran so that we serve that very large market in a very strong way,” Al Baker told Arabian Business.

When launched, the routes will make the Doha-based carrier the first foreign airline to operate in Iran.

Qatar Airways already services routes between Doha and the Iranian cities of Tehran, Shiraz and Mashhad.

The carrier recently signed a massive deal with Airbus for more than 50 jets, while also outlining seven new routes set for launch in 2012.
